No Pit Required Technology
Traditional elevators require digging a deep pit (often 1 to 1.5 meters) into the ground floor foundation to store buffer springs and hydraulic pistons. This can breach waterproofing, cut pipes, and damage the slab. Crown's No Pit technology mounts all cylinders and guide rails on the floor slab, requiring a shallow entry ramp of just 50mm–100mm, keeping your home's foundation intact.
- •Protects foundation: Zero floor cutting or deep excavation required.
- •Waterproofing safety: Avoids the risk of water seepage in low-lying coastal areas.
- •Fast assembly: Saves time and cost on site construction work.
- •Easy access: Sleek, low ramp allows smooth wheelchair entry.
No Headroom Design
Most traction lifts require a bulky overhead machine room or deep headroom space at the top floor to clear cables and motors. Crown’s hydraulic systems use side-mounted cylinders, meaning the lift cabin fits comfortably within standard ceiling heights (starting from 2700mm), eliminating the need for top-floor extensions.
- •Zero roof cuts: Keeps the roof slab intact.
- •Architectural clean lines: Keeps the house roof line clean and uniform.
- •Space saving: Eliminates overhead concrete machine rooms.
- •Fits standard ceilings: Fits standard top floor landing clearances.
Single Phase Operation
Commercial lifts require high-voltage three-phase power lines (415V), which are expensive to install and run. Crown Home Elevators are designed to operate on a standard single-phase 230V household utility outlet, drawing minimal current during travel and consuming zero power during descent.
- •Plug & play: Standard domestic power hookup.
- •Lower running costs: Uses less power than commercial traction lifts.
- •Zero descent power: Gravity is used to lower the hydraulic fluid during descent.
- •Domestic meter compatibility: No commercial electrical meter changes required.

IoT-Based Smart Diagnostics
Crown home elevators feature a cloud-connected smart controller. It uploads key metrics, including system pressure, motor temperature, door cycles, and error codes, to our servers, enabling our engineers to resolve issues before they affect travel.
- •Predictive warning alerts: Resolves minor issues before they cause downtime.
- •Remote diagnostics: Quick troubleshooting without waiting for an on-site visit.
- •Automated alerts: Instantly notifies our service hub of system faults.
- •Proactive updates: Allows remote firmware updates.
Automatic Rescue Device (ARD)
Safety is our priority. If power is lost, our lifts use an Automatic Rescue Device (ARD) powered by an auxiliary backup battery to bring you to the nearest floor and open the doors, preventing passengers from getting trapped.
- •Automatic recovery: Moves to the nearest floor during power cuts without manual help.
- •Battery backup: Keeps cabin fans, lighting, and intercom systems active.
- •Manual lowering valve: Mechanical backup valve allows manual lowering.
